The water and wastewater treatment for food and beverage industry market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$66.4 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.9%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ing enforcement of compliance standards, rising emphasis on zero liquid discharge, growing investment in efficient treatment plants, expansion of food processing capacity, increasing focus on sustainable industrial operations.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ing focus on industrial effluent compliance, rising adoption of advanced filtration and membrane technologies, growing emphasis on resource recovery and water reuse, increasing integration of automated treatment control systems, growing focus on sustainable and efficient processing operations.
High water consumption in the food and beverage industry significantly contributes to the growth of water and wastewater treatment for the food and beverage industry market going forward. Water consumption refers to the amount of water extracted and not returned to the original water source. Food and beverage companies employ water treatment and wastewater treatment to meet the stringent standards for water quality and to treat used water released out of the facility to meet environmental regulations. For instance, in November 2023, the World Wildlife Fund (WWF), a US-based non-profit organization, reported that the food and beverage industry accounts for 70% of the world's freshwater. Therefore, the high water consumption in the food & beverages industry will drive the water and wastewater treatment market.
Major companies operating in the water and wastewater treatment market for the food and beverages industry are focusing on developing innovative solutions such as advanced water disinfection systems to improve water quality and support diverse applications. Advanced water disinfection systems use technologies like UV-C LED to eliminate pathogens efficiently, ensuring safe water for food and beverage processing, commercial and industrial use, home applications, and beverage machines. For instance, in April 2023, AquiSense, a US-based water treatment and disinfection solutions provider, launched PearlAqua Deca 30C, a water disinfection system. PearlAqua Deca 30C can be used in both big and small point-of-use applications. The solution is appropriate for commercial and industrial water purification, food and beverage processing, home use, and soda machines, among other applications. The PearlAqua Deca 30C uses UV-C LED technology to achieve 99.99% pathogen elimination at four gpm (15 lpm). It features automatic on-and-off switching or external triggering, programmable alarm outputs, and dynamic power regulation.
